
MQTT Protokolü ve Endüstride Kullanımı: Nesnelerin İnterneti’nin Temel Taşlarından Biri
Endüstri devrimi ile birlikte hayatımıza giren ve hızla yaygınlaşan Nesnelerin İnterneti (IoT), günlük yaşamımızda olduğu kadar sanayi alanlarında da önemli bir yer tutmaktadır. Bu devrimin temel bileşenlerinden biri de MQTT Protokolüdür (Message Queuing Telemetry Transport).
MQTT, makineler arası iletişimi sağlayan, basit ama etkili bir mesajlaşma protokolüdür. Bu yazımızda, MQTT’nin ne olduğunu, nasıl çalıştığını ve endüstrideki kullanım alanlarını detaylı bir şekilde ele alacağız.
MQTT Nedir?
MQTT, düşük bant genişliğine sahip, yüksek gecikmeli veya güvenilir olmayan ağlarda ve kısıtlı cihazlarla yapılan iletişimde kullanılmak üzere tasarlanmış, hafif ve verimli bir mesajlaşma protokolüdür. Özellikle Nesnelerin İnterneti (IoT) alanında büyük bir öneme sahiptir. MQTT, veri iletimi için Publish/Subscribe (Yayınlama ve Abone Olma) modelini kullanır. Bu model, sistemin daha verimli çalışmasını sağlar ve cihazlar arasındaki iletişimi basitleştirir.
MQTT’nin Mimarisi Nasıl Çalışır?
MQTT protokolü, TCP/IP üzerine kurulu bir iletişim protokolüdür ve PUSH/SUBSCRIBE (Yayınla/Abone Ol) topolojisi ile çalışır. Bu sistemde, broker adı verilen bir sunucu, istemciler arasında veri iletişimini yönlendirir. İstemciler, verileri publish (yayınlama) veya subscribe (abone olma) işlemleri ile alır ve gönderir. Örneğin, bir cihaz veri göndermek istediğinde, bunu broker’a ileterek belirli bir topic (konu) adıyla yayınlar. Diğer istemciler ise bu konuya abone olarak veriyi alır.
MQTT protokolü, asenkron iletişim sağlar. Yani, mesajlar iletilirken cihazlar birbirine doğrudan bağlanmaz. Bunun yerine, broker üzerinden veri akışı sağlanır. Bu, özellikle farklı cihazların sürekli olarak veri gönderip aldığı IoT sistemlerinde büyük avantaj sağlar.
MQTT’nin Endüstrideki Kullanım Alanları
MQTT protokolü, günümüzde birçok endüstriyel alanda verimli bir şekilde kullanılmaktadır. Özellikle Akıllı Ev Kontrol Sistemleri ve IoT Projelerinde yaygın olarak tercih edilmektedir.
-
Akıllı Evler ve Binalar: Akıllı evler, MQTT’nin en yaygın kullanıldığı alanlardan biridir. Akıllı termostatlar, ışıklandırmalar, güvenlik kameraları ve sensörler MQTT protokolü ile birbirleriyle iletişim kurarak ev sahiplerine anlık bildirimler iletmekte ve enerji tasarrufu sağlamaktadır. Ayrıca, bu sistemler potansiyel tehlikelere karşı erken uyarılar sunar (örneğin, gaz sızıntısı, yangın, su baskını vb.).
-
Endüstriyel IoT ve M2M İletişimi: MQTT, endüstriyel alanda da makineler arası iletişimi sağlamak için kullanılır. Özellikle M2M (Machine-to-Machine) iletişimi için ideal olan bu protokol, veri aktarımında minimum kaynak tüketimi sağlar. Bu sayede, fabrikalar ve üretim tesisleri arasında verilerin hızlı ve güvenilir bir şekilde aktarılması mümkün olur.
-
Taşıma ve Lojistik: MQTT, taşıma ve lojistik sektöründe de etkin olarak kullanılmaktadır. Araçlar, sensörler ve takip sistemleri arasında sürekli veri akışı sağlayan MQTT, özellikle filo yönetimi, envanter takibi ve lojistik süreçlerin verimli hale getirilmesinde büyük rol oynar.
-
Giyilebilir Teknolojiler: Giyilebilir cihazlar (akıllı saatler, fitness takip cihazları vb.) MQTT protokolü ile sağlık verilerini gerçek zamanlı olarak aktarabilir. Bu, sağlık sektörü için kritik verilerin zamanında toplanması ve analiz edilmesini sağlar.
-
Tarım ve Çiftçilik: Akıllı tarım uygulamalarında, toprak nemi, hava durumu, su seviyesi gibi verilerin MQTT üzerinden iletilmesi, çiftçilere daha verimli tarım yapma imkanı sunar.
Gerçek Hayatta MQTT Kullanımı:
MQTT’nin endüstriyel alandaki gücü, her geçen gün artmaktadır. Bugün, günlük yaşamın birçok alanında MQTT protokolünün sağladığı faydaları görmekteyiz.
Facebook Messenger gibi mesajlaşma uygulamaları, MQTT’nin sunduğu düşük gecikmeli, asenkron yapıyı kullanarak kullanıcılar arasında anlık mesajlaşma sağlar. Ayrıca, cihazlar arasında veri iletimi için MQTT kullanmak, verimliliği arttırırken, enerji tüketimini de azaltmaktadır.
DelcomRF ve MQTT:
Bugün, DelcomRF olarak, gelecekte ev kontrol cihazlarımızda MQTT protokolünü kullanmayı planlıyoruz. Bu, kullanıcıların evlerini daha verimli bir şekilde kontrol etmelerini sağlayacak ve IoT tabanlı uygulamalara entegre olmayı kolaylaştıracaktır.
Ancak, eğer tüm evinizi GSM üzerinden kontrol etmek isterseniz, DelcomRF’in Hızır cihazı tam size göre! Hızır cihazı, kapı-pencere güvenliği, sıvı seviye izleme, taşma ve baskın kontrolü, gaz, yangın, duman, elektrik kesintisi ve sıcaklık gibi birçok durumu kolayca takip etmenize olanak tanır.
Sonuç: MQTT’nin Geleceği ve IoT’deki Rolü
MQTT, basit yapısı ve düşük bant genişliği kullanımıyla IoT projelerinin temel taşlarından biri haline gelmiştir. Özellikle enerji verimliliği, düşük gecikme süresi ve asenkron iletişim sağlayarak, endüstriyel alanlardan günlük hayata kadar geniş bir kullanım alanı bulmaktadır.
DelcomRF olarak, bu güçlü protokolü kullanarak, ev kontrol sistemlerinde daha verimli ve güvenilir çözümler sunmayı hedefliyoruz. IoT projelerinde yerinizi almak ve bu teknolojiden faydalanmak için bizimle iletişime geçebilirsiniz.